Protecdiv adds David Castillo as EVP, Head of Construction and Surety Solutions

Insurance and reinsurance broker Protecdiv has appointed David Castillo to the newly created role of Executive Vice President (EVP) and National Construction Practice Leader.

In the role, Castillo will lead the strategic growth and development of the broker’s construction and surety business.

The appointment aligns with Protecdiv’s larger plans to expand its construction and surety capabilities.

Castillo has over 30 years of expertise in the segment and has developed, managed complex surety programs for clients across industries. In the past, he held senior positions at major brokers, including USI Insurance Services, Marsh, and Willis.

He served as the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of The Gray Casualty & Surety Company, successfully leading the company’s national expansion efforts, to move from a regional player to a nationwide surety firm.
